A Professional Certificate in Climate Change and Forestry equips professionals with the knowledge and skills to address the critical intersection of climate change and forest management. This specialized program focuses on sustainable forest practices, carbon sequestration, and climate resilience strategies.
Learning outcomes typically include a comprehensive understanding of climate change impacts on forests, the role of forests in carbon mitigation, and the application of innovative forestry techniques for adaptation and mitigation. Students gain proficiency in data analysis, using tools like GIS and remote sensing, relevant to forest monitoring and management within the context of climate change.
The program duration varies depending on the institution, typically ranging from a few months to a year, often delivered through a flexible online or blended learning format. This allows professionals to upskill or reskill while balancing their existing commitments. The curriculum integrates case studies and real-world examples, ensuring practical application of learned concepts.
The increasing global focus on climate action and sustainable forestry makes this certificate highly relevant to various industries. Graduates find opportunities in government agencies, environmental consulting firms, non-profit organizations, and forestry companies. Specific roles might include forest carbon accounting, climate change adaptation planning, sustainable forest management, and policy development, directly addressing the urgent need for climate-smart forestry.
This Professional Certificate in Climate Change and Forestry provides a valuable credential for individuals seeking careers contributing to a more sustainable future, bolstering their expertise in forest conservation, reforestation, and sustainable resource management amidst the challenges of climate change.

Why this course?
A Professional Certificate in Climate Change and Forestry is increasingly significant in today's job market. The UK is committed to ambitious climate targets, with forestry playing a crucial role in carbon sequestration. According to the Forestry Commission, UK woodland cover increased by 3% between 2010 and 2020, reflecting growing demand for sustainable forestry practices. This trend, coupled with escalating concerns over climate change, creates substantial opportunities for professionals equipped with specialist knowledge.
This certificate equips individuals with the skills needed to address challenges such as sustainable forest management, climate-smart forestry, and carbon accounting. Climate change mitigation and adaptation strategies are central to the course, aligning directly with the UK government’s net-zero agenda. The demand for professionals specializing in these areas is high, as organizations across the public and private sectors seek expertise to navigate the complexities of environmental regulations and sustainability reporting.
